🥭 Why Devgad Alphonso Mango is Special
- Grown in Devgad’s mineral-rich coastal soil
- Known for higher sweetness compared to other Alphonso varieties
- Deep saffron-colored pulp with rich texture
- Strong aroma and lingering taste
- Low fiber, smooth and buttery consistency
Devgad Hapus is often preferred by mango lovers looking for a richer, sweeter Alphonso experience.

🥭 How to Ripen Mangoes Naturally
Raw mangoes are plucked just before dispatch and packed with rice straw to ensure safe delivery. Follow this traditional method to ripen them naturally:
- Fruits will ripen gradually in 3 to 6 days. Keep checking them regularly - Very IMP.
- For the first 2–3 days, keep the mangoes in the original box at room temperature. Avoid direct sunlight.
- Around the 4th or 5th day, check the colour — mangoes will start turning yellow from the top.
- Spread rice straw on the floor and place a sheet of newspaper over it.
- Arrange the mangoes in sequence on the paper, ensuring they are not stacked.
- Cover them with another layer of paper and a light cloth.
- In the next 2–3 days, mangoes will ripen fully and develop a natural aroma — ready to eat.
Caution: Do not damage or remove the stem (tip) of the mango, as it may lead to black spots.

Which is better Devgad or Ratnagiri Alphonso?
Devgad Alphonso is typically sweeter and richer, while Ratnagiri Alphonso offers a balanced sweet-tangy taste. Choice depends on personal preference.
